DETECTIVES are calling for any witnesses to come forward after a suspicious fire near the Yarraman train station.
PSOs from the station attended the small fire, about 10.30pm on Monday 12 October, in which a bundle of clothing, shoes, and hard rubbish was set alight in a grassy area near the walking track.
A small jerry can was found close to the blaze.
Anyone with any information is urged to contact Crime Stoppers on 1800 333 000, or submit a confidential crime report at www.crimestoppersvic.com.au
